Bitcoin has proven, that it is works fine, even through times of different attack modes (FUD, spam, patenting, +, XT, RV, CW etc). I don't think we have a pressure to raise the blocksize or to force the mass adaption. We don't need no SegWit to make Bitcoin great again, because it is already. Give this baby time to grow, folks.

Does it work well? You are talking about slow transactions, higher transaction fees, and it will go even higher. What does that mean good? So ridiculous.

The fees will always get to an appropriate level that people are willing to pay. No one is going to shed a tear if you can't pay them. If the fees become unacceptably high for the general BTC userbase, then less transactions will be made and lower fee transactions will then be confirmed. This is how the free market determines an appropriate transaction fee. It is also how the free market shakes out weak players from using bitcoin (who will then be replaced by users who accept the conditions).
